12. 單擊“調試”工具欄上的“逐過程”按鈕。
這一次,選擇了直接運行方法,而不逐語句地調試該方法。控制台窗口將再次出現,提示輸入一個天數。
13. 在控制台窗口中輸入17,按回車鍵繼續。
控制將返回至Visual Studio 2005。黃色箭頭將移至run方法的第三個語句:
writeFee(calculateFee(dailyRate, noOfDays));
14. 單擊“調試”工具欄上的“逐語句”按鈕。
黃色箭頭將跳至calculateFee方法的起始大括號處。該方法將先於writeFee方法被調用。
15. 單擊“調試”工具欄上的“跳出”按鈕。
黃色箭頭將跳回run方法的第三個語句。
16. 單擊“調試”工具欄上的“逐語句”按鈕。
這一次,黃色箭頭將跳至writeFee方法的起始大括號處。
17. 讓鼠標指針對准方法定義中的p變量。
隨後將顯示p的值(8925.0)。
18. 單擊“調試”工具欄上的“跳出”按鈕。
隨後會在控制台窗口中顯示消息“The consultant’s fee is: 9817.5”(如果控制台窗口隱藏在Visual Studio 2005之後,請把它帶到前台來顯示)。黃色箭頭將返回run方法的第三個語句。
19. 單擊“調試”工具欄上的“繼續”按鈕,使程序連續運行,而不在每個語句處暫停。
應用程序將一直運行至結束。
提示 還可以按F5鍵在調試器中繼續執行。
恭喜!你已經成功編寫並調用了方法,並利用Visual Studio 2005調試器對它們進行了調試。